So how does this kind of Certified Nursing Assistant classes work? Most of online education classes are done asynchronously. It means that you can complete your work whenever and wherever you feel it is more comfortable for you. Though there will be deadlines and due dates, you are mostly on your own when it comes to making up a study schedule, a format that works quite well for some people but creates trouble for those prone to delays. Communication with classmates and your professors and teachers will take place mostly online in special chat rooms, discussion boards or through emails, and most of these classes will require you to participate in all of some of these areas of the course.
For most of CNA classes, there is a part which takes you through the basic academic parts of your classes online and also a clinical part which will require you to apply and practice these CNA skills in a real-life medical environment. Usually this is performed at local hospitals and nursing homes and the length and requirements of these practice classes will depend on the school and the degree you are pursuing.
